Output 506658f488e61a8f52f6ed3004babdf836926f388ed279f321a66f58e93245f3:52

value
16100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dce9219efc4f6e2fdc0f53ecfca383cd42f9a66 OP_EQUAL
address
3Jzd6aqHGjRm9WJHAePPq8pQFt7ECxSdrU
transaction
506658f488e61a8f52f6ed3004babdf836926f388ed279f321a66f58e93245f3
spent
true